登录站点

用户名

密码

标准化的ARM模块:GUI的开发与设计

已有 47 次阅读  2019-12-18 11:27

  您还记得使用机械按钮,滑动控制器,旋转开关和模拟显示单元控制和监视机器的日子吗?

即使在今天,我们也可以在新产品中找到这样的控件,但是这种控件的使用频率却很少。OEM越来越多地用GUI替代它们。好处包括更高的软件复用率,简化的机械设计,更少的组件,当然还有更好的用户体验只要对GUI进行编程即可直观,轻松地理解。

 

GUI替换机械按钮

随着这种解决方案的功耗和成本的下降,这已经成为可能。最新的显示技术也是如此。如今,可以为处理器及其嵌入式3D GPU提供仅为12瓦的TDP的有吸引力的图形。几年前,同一图形需要1020瓦。

在批量生产中,定制特定设计通常是最佳选择。不过,重要的是要考虑到对于需要从头开始开发的新设计而言,NRE成本很高。这就是为什么越来越多的ARM工程师开始考虑在x86业务中取得高度成功的原因:标准化的SMARC模块计算机。通过利用广泛的SMARC生态系统,工程师可以受益于更加先进且易于使用的组件,标准化的API和全面的BSP。另一个主要优点是巨大的可扩展性,其扩展能力已超出某些应用处理器变体的引脚兼容性。

更少的NRE成本,更快的开发需求时间

应用就绪性和可扩展性是工程师切换到基于ARM的模块化计算机的两个主要原因。他们希望产品迅速进入市场,节省NRE成本,并在其产品系列的价格和性能比之间取得最佳平衡。借助SMARC,嵌入式计算行业可以立即获得所有这些好处。目前,工程师可以在整个i.MX 8M产品组合以及其他范围内扩展应用就绪平台,并继续开发各种低功耗应用处理器。这种与硬件无关的优势以及其固有的长期可用性和闭环工程能力,是ARM应用处理器工程师越来越依赖标准化的模块化计算机设计原则的另一个主要原因。

应用准备就绪是关键

得益于全新的NXP i.MX 8M Nano处理器,SMARC模块现在已成为超低功耗3D GUI类的新里程碑,以前只有在更高的价格和更高的TDP下才能实现。使用SMARC模块,既要解决新的应用领域,又要替换更昂贵或耗电大的GUI,既节省了成本,又节省了时间。这些适用于应用程序的子系统具有全面的生态系统,包括即用型引导加载程序实施,预认证的LinuxYoctoAndroid BSP。他们还提供功能齐全的评估载板,可为客户大大简化新的基于ARMNXP处理器的集成。甚至包括在大规模生产即将开始时融合模块和载板的选项。

上一篇: 企业不容错过的2019八大人工智能和分析趋势 下一篇: 嵌入式系统下的物联网和工业4.0

分享 举报